Bill,

They are two different things.  Chickweed is Stellaria media and Creeping Charlie is Glechoma hederacea.

-John

At 10:01 AM 11/28/2006 -0600, you wrote:
Just to be sure we're talking about the same thing, isn't chickweed the same
thing as Creeping Charlie? It's a member of the mint family (square stem
cross-section) and inhabits many lawns as a difficult weed. I've always
hated the smell when it's bruised. Are they putting it in salads? Sorry to
press you for details but I'm a little surprised.
